Q.01
How many cards are in Unified Minds?
Unified Minds contains 260 total cards (236 in the printed set). Chase Season currently tracks 261 cards with live pricing data.
Q.02
What is the most valuable card in Unified Minds?
The top chase in Unified Minds is Mewtwo & Mew-GX (Rare Rainbow), currently priced at $397.50 on the holofoil market.
Q.03
When was Unified Minds released?
Unified Minds was released in 2019 as part of the Sun & Moon era. It carries the set code UNM.

Q.06
What rarities are in Unified Minds?
Unified Minds spans 8 distinct rarity tiers across 261 tracked cards. The most common are 72 Uncommon, 65 Common, 38 Rare. The chase tiers include 13 Rare Rainbows, 9 Rare Secrets.

Q.09
How does Unified Minds compare to Unbroken Bonds?
Unified Minds (2019) is the Sun & Moon-era expansion that followed Unbroken Bonds (2019). It tracks 261 cards versus 238 in Unbroken Bonds, with a top chase of $397.50 against $606.14 in its predecessor.
